HLS 21RS-3438 ORIGINAL 2021 Regular Session HOUSE RESOLUTION NO. 137 BY REPRESENTATIVES CREWS, HORTON, JENKINS, MCCORMICK, MCMAHEN, AND PRESSLY COMMENDATIONS: Commends Bossier Parish Community College for its achievements 1 A RESOLUTION 2To commend Bossier Parish Community College for its achievements. 3 WHEREAS, Bossier Parish Community College had a truly impressive year and 4accomplished a number of noteworthy achievements; and 5 WHEREAS, the Bossier Parish Community College athletic program was incredibly 6successful this year and all teams competed in post-season competitions; the softball team 7had a record-setting season and finished as the regular season champions of their conference; 8the track and field team also had its first ever nationals-qualifying athletes; and 9 WHEREAS, the debate team won the national debate championship for the fifth time 10in school history; and 11 WHEREAS, the Bossier Parish Community College Nursing Program faculty and 12students participated in extensive volunteer efforts to support COVID-19 testing and 13vaccinations over the course of the past year; the program also enjoyed a 100% passage rate 14for first-time NCLEX-RN exam takers; and 15 WHEREAS, Bossier Parish Community College also had its first Fulbright Scholar- 16in-Residence; the student is a native of Belize and is also the first Fulbright Scholar-in- 17Residence for any two-year college in Louisiana; and 18 WHEREAS, 2021 was the tenth-consecutive year that the school was recognized as 19a military-friendly college; it is also recognized as a military spouse-friendly college; and Page 1 of 2 HLS 21RS-3438 ORIGINAL HR NO. 137 1 WHEREAS, the Bossier Parish Community College's Cavalier Care Center opened 2this year to serve as a clearing house for student support services that address insecurities 3that impact student success; and 4 WHEREAS, Bossier Parish Community College received the 2021 Top Business 5Innovation Award from the Shreveport Chamber of Commerce and was a finalist for the 62021 Bellwether Award; and 7 WHEREAS, Bossier Parish Community College also collaborated with Northwest 8Louisiana Technical Community College to offer a new commercial vehicle operations 9program, and the school is launching new programs to meet regional workforce needs; and 10 WHEREAS, Bossier Parish Community College is most deserving of recognition for 11having a truly outstanding year filled with accomplishments and accolades. 12 TH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ED that the House of Representatives of the 13Legislature of Louisiana does hereby commend Bossier Parish Community College for its 14achievements; does hereby recognize Bossier Parish Community College's immense value 15to the state of Louisiana as an institution of higher education; and does hereby extend sincere 16hopes that Bossier Parish Community College enjoy success in its future endeavors. 17 BE IT FURTHER RESOLVED that a copy of this Resolution be transmitted to the 18chancellor of Bossier Parish Community College.
